I am in the process of a high-performance build. The display output for the Asrock B450 does not seem to be working.

The lights for the B450, GPU, and all 4 fans turn on when the power is on.

Steps I have taken already:

- Tested the motherboard with CPU power only and it is not DoA.
- Tested the motherboard with CPU, RAM, GPU, SSD (both) and 4 fans installed and there is no display w/ HDMI in the motherboard HDMI slot.


My build parts are the following:

- ASRock B450M Steel Legend Socket AM4/ AMD Promontory B450/ DDR4/ Quad CrossFireX/ SATA3&USB3.1/ M.2/ A&GbE/MicroATX Motherboard
- AMD Ryzen 5 1600 65W AM4 Processor with Wraith Stealth Cooler
- NVIDIA GeForce 2060 RTX
- Western Digital 1TB WD Blue SN550 NVMe Internal SSD - Gen3 x4 PCIe 8Gb/s, M.2 2280, 3D NAND, Up to 2,400 MB/s - WDS100T2B0C
- OLOy DDR4 RAM 16GB (2x8GB) 3000 MHz CL16 1.35V 288-Pin Desktop Gaming UDIMM (MD4U083016BJDA)
- PNY CS900 240GB 3D NAND 2.5" SATA III Internal Solid State Drive (SSD) - (SSD7CS900-240-RB)
- ARESGAME Power Supply 500W 80+ Bronze Certified PSU (AGV500)
- Phanteks Eclipse (PH-EC300PTG_BK) Steel ATX Mid Tower Tempered Glass Case, Black

Ryzen 1600 does not have integrated GPU :)
The link you provided shows all the CPUs which are supported by your motherboard, not the ones which have iGPU inside :)

If CPU does not have iGPU inside of it, there is nothing to display for motherboard. Use your discrete GPU connectors for display
